
KANJI
柿
persimmon
Kun'yomi
かき
On'yomi
—
Example sentences
この地域では、秋になると干し柿が作られ、冬の間の貴重な名産となります。
In this region, when autumn arrives, dried persimmons are made, becoming a valuable local specialty during winter.
柿は熟れるにつれて、そのとろけるような食感と濃厚な甘みを増していく。
As persimmons ripen, they gradually increase their melting texture and rich sweetness.
日本では、渋柿を美味しく食べるために、様々な渋抜きの工夫がされてきた。
In Japan, various ingenuities have been employed to remove the astringency from astringent persimmons so they can be eaten deliciously.
